From Baku to Sea Breeze in 25 minutes: testing the new highway!

The opening of the Beyukshor-Pirshagi road has reduced the journey time from Baku to Sea Breeze resort to 25 minutes, making the trip to the Caspian coast comfortable and quick!


On November 7, the long-awaited opening of the new Beyukshor-Pirshagi highway took place. President of Azerbaijan Ilham Aliyev attended the opening ceremony, which emphasized the importance of this infrastructure project for the development of the country’s transport network and improving the quality of life of its residents.

The new highway is 23 kilometers long. It begins in the Balakhany settlement, near Lake Beyukshor, and passes through the settlements of Digyakh and Mamedli, ending in the picturesque settlements of Kurdakhany and Pirshagi. Thanks to this route, which features modern pavement and convenient interchanges, travel through numerous settlements has become safer and faster.

With the introduction of this road, the journey to the popular Sea Breeze resort complex has been reduced to just 25 minutes, which will undoubtedly please many guests and residents of Baku.
